How was garfeild made?

Garfield was created by cartoonist Jim Davis in 1978. The comic strip features the lazy, food-loving cat Garfield, his owner Jon Arbuckle, and Odie the dog. Garfield quickly became popular and is now one of the most widely syndicated comic strips in the world.


Does Jonathan Q. 'Jon' Arbuckle from Garfield ever get a date?

In the Garfield comic strip, Jon Arbuckle is depicted as a perpetually single character with occasional humorous attempts to find romance, often with little success. Generally, his romantic pursuits are played for comic effect rather than leading to a serious relationship or long-lasting date.
